A set of stable kernels

([Kernel] Apr 13, 2020 15:18 UTC (Mon) (ris))


Stable kernels [1]5.6.4 , [2]5.5.17 , [3]5.4.32 , [4]4.19.115 , [5]4.14.176 , [6]4.9.219 , and [7]4.4.219 have been released. They all contain important fixes and users should upgrade.
